Efficiency, Availability, Fairness: How JOLT and &Charge are using customer feedback to improve the charging experience
Case Study: JOLT x &Charge partnership
Overcoming Operational Challenges in Charging Infrastructure – the Power of an Engaged Community
For electric vehicle (EV) charging networks to gain widespread acceptance and operate at peak efficiency, charging stations need to function flawlessly, be accessible at all times, and are kept clean and well-maintained.
Ensuring this level of quality on a day-to-day basis is no easy task for operators of rapid charging networks. Not every issue can be detected remotely or diagnosed via a backend system — and that’s where the challenge lies.
This is where JOLT has tapped into the Power of the EV Community. A highly engaged user base proactively reports issues such as faulty plugs, non-functioning displays, or blocked charging stations, by ICE vehicles or otherwise - allowing for rapid response times and ensuring a smooth, reliable charging experience.
To foster this close collaboration between operator and user, JOLT has partnered with &Charge. This strategic alliance is driving continued improvements in the quality and availability of the charging infrastructure, all with one clear goal in mind: delivering the best possible charging experience for every user.
A Solution That Benefits Everyone
Thanks to the &Charge crowd – a dedicated community of EV drivers – JOLT receives valuable real-time user feedback. This enables targeted optimisation of service quality and operational processes.
Faults are identified early and proactively, with detailed insights supported by real-time data and user-submitted images.
As a result, engineer call-outs can be planned with precision and coordinated more efficiently.
How is Real-Time Data Collected?
- Users carry out regular visual checks at JOLT charging stations.
- Through the &Charge app, they are guided step by step through questions specifically tailored to JOLT’s infrastructure.
- Any faults are documented in a precise and standardised manner, complete with supporting images.
- Using AI, &Charge then classifies the feedback and highlights key findings as prioritised Incidents in the &Charge dashboard – saving both time and valuable resources.
Using the check-in feature in the &Charge app, with a simple 👍 or 👎 users can also provide quick, on-the-spot feedback about the charging station while on site.

Site Maintenance at JOLT Charging Stations with the &Charge Crowd
In addition to technical issues, users can also report non-technical incidents at JOLT stations, such as littering or vandalism.
The challenge for JOLT: Even minor issues at charging sites should be resolved quickly – without the need for costly cleaning services.
The innovative solution: With &Charge, JOLT can actively involve EV drivers in the process and motivate them to lend a hand by addressing minor issues themselves while on site.
A Solution That Benefits Everyone
Optimised Operating Costs for JOLT: Fewer service call-outs thanks to community-driven support and proactive involvement from the EV community.
Well-Maintained Charging Stations for All: Ongoing user feedback and the commitment of engaged EV drivers from the &Charge crowd ensure that stations are consistently monitored and well looked after.
Free Charging for Active EV Drivers: As a reward for their contributions, EV drivers earn points in the &Charge app ("&Charge km"), which can be redeemed for charging credit directly at JOLT stations.
How JOLT Actively Engages the &Charge Crowd:
- Visual inspections every two weeks – for early detection and resolution of faults
- Ad-hoc validations and photo documentation on site of incidents reported via the backend or hotline
- Charging tests to verify the functionality of the stations
- Ongoing collection and integration of user feedback with processes through the “Check-in” feature
- Ad-hoc Challenges with tasks for especially committed users
Best Practice: Removing Stickers from Charging Stations
As part of the digitalisation of pricing information at charging stations, the &Charge crowd reliably removed outdated pricing stickers at 36 JOLT stations across Germany – all in under 10 days.
The &Charge Marketplace – Smart Access to a Reliable Network of Service Providers
There are, however, certain CPO tasks that must be entrusted to experienced service providers, such as vinyl wrapping of charging stations, deep cleaning of the sites, maintaining green spaces, or snow removal services.
To address these needs, &Charge is currently expanding its network with carefully selected and qualified service providers. These providers can be commissioned through the &Charge Marketplace, with all tasks documented via the dedicated &Charge Service Provider app.
This ensures that JOLT can continue to rely on the clear documentation in the &Charge dashboard and the smooth execution of these tasks.

Availability vs. Usability: JOLT’s Commitment to Tackling Illegal Parking and Promoting Fairness on the Roads
A functional and well-maintained charging infrastructure is crucial for electromobility, but simply having charging stations available doesn’t necessarily mean they are usable.
Charging spaces are often blocked by vehicles that are not charging. For EV drivers, this can become a real issue when a charging station, shown as "available" in the app, is in reality occupied by a non-charging vehicle, especially when they arrive with a low battery level.
To address this, a culture of cooperation and mutual consideration is essential.
In collaboration with &Charge, a solution was developed to report blocked charging points via the &Charge app.
JOLT is committed to ensuring that charging stations remain reliably usable.
Through an enhanced Check-In feature – and as a regular element of the &Charge Challenges – all relevant data on parking violations is collected, enabling JOLT to follow up in a targeted and effective manner.
This initiative against improper parking isn’t about punishment – it’s about a greater purpose: EV drivers should be able to rely fully on public charging infrastructure. Because only through mutual consideration and responsible use of charging stations can we truly advance electromobility.

On holiday with electric car in 2024: This is what holidaymakers do during a charging stop and this is what they are looking for
With the increase in all-electric cars (BEVs) in the Netherlands & Belgium, holiday planning is becoming increasingly important for EV drivers. The recent survey of Elektrische Autovakanties conducted among 965 Dutch and Belgian electric car drivers, offers valuable insights into how EV drivers plan and experience their holidays. In this article, we focus on three key aspects: charging on the road, activities during charging stops and apps used during the holiday.

Charging on the Road
One of the biggest concerns for EV drivers is charging on the road. Fortunately, the survey shows that charging infrastructure in Europe has improved significantly, with major countries such as France and Germany standing out positively.
France gets a score of 4.17 on a scale of 1 to 5 for its charging infrastructure, which is a big improvement on last year. These improvements help reduce ‘range anxiety’, which meant that only 1.54% of EV drivers were stopped by a flat battery.
Tesla Superchargers remain a popular choice among EV drivers. By 2024, 43.6% of EV drivers will have used a Tesla Supercharger. The availability of more fast chargers along popular routes in Europe and lower Tesla charging costs are key factors contributing to this increase.
Despite the new European AFIR legislation, which should reduce the number of charging passes needed, holidaymakers still take an average of 3.6 charging passes with them to ensure themselves the ability to charge while on the road.

Most popular activities during Charging Stops
Charging stops provide EV drivers with the perfect opportunity for a break between travelling long distances on the motorway. The survey shows that ‘letting kids play (let off steam)’ increased tremendously as an activity during charging stops. This highlights the need for parents to combine charging stops with a place where there is a playground or grass area for the kids.
There has also been an increase in the number of holidaymakers shopping and popping in for groceries during charging stops. The development of charging stations at shops abroad means that many holidaymakers combine a charging stop with buying a fresh sandwich at the supermarket. Other popular activities include visiting the toilet, eating a meal and drinking coffee.
